Start your day at the Grand Place, the central square of Brussels known for its stunning architecture, including the Gothic-style Town Hall and opulent guildhalls. Explore the UNESCO World Heritage site and immerse yourself in the medieval charm of the city. (Free admission, 1-2 hours)
Ride to the Atomium, an iconic Brussels landmark built for the 1958 World Expo. This futuristic structure represents an iron crystal magnified 165 billion times. Marvel at the panoramic views of the city from the top sphere and visit the exhibitions inside. (Entrance fee: €15, 2 hours)

For a unique motorcycle riding experience, venture out to the Ardennes region surrounding Brussels. Discover picturesque villages, winding roads through rolling hills, and captivating castles. Be sure to explore the charming town of Dinant, known for its stunning citadel perched on a rocky cliff overlooking the River Meuse.
